Massa vows to help efforts to improve cockpit safety

Felipe Massa has offered any help he can give to help improve cockpit safety in motor racing, following Justin Wilson's fatal IndyCar crash at Pocono at the weekend. The Williams Formula 1 driver, who survived being hit on the helmet by a 1kg spring at more than 259km/h in qualifying for the Hungarian Grand Prix in 2009, believes more can be done to help protect drivers. But he is also adamant that having fully enclosed cockpits, using a jet-fighter style canopy, is probably not the right route because of the complications involving driver extraction.
